How does a one-on-one ends? After uploading the source files, whats next? Does the Contest Holder get the copyright as well?

yes the contestholder will own the rights to the design, they paid for it, you are work for hire : ) After the ch has the source files they then say thank you and finalize, although some do not do this and we have to say thank you and finalize : ) then money is sent to your finance board

Is your work on the one-on-one contest will appear on your public profile/portfolio?


Hello kababayan!

Your final one-on-one design will not be included on the public profile page.

BUT you will get an additional rating points for a successful 1-on-1 project.
